Explore the magic of movies on our London Film Walk, a two-hour guided tour through the heart of the City of London. Led by passionate local film enthusiasts, you will visit over 30 iconic film locations and landmarks, including St Paul’s Cathedral, the Bank of England, Tower Bridge, and the Tower of London. Along the way, you will discover where beloved children’s characters such as Winnie the Pooh and Mary Poppins came to life, and hear behind-the-scenes stories of how the Muppets caused a stir in London. The tour also showcases action-packed films, featuring scenes from Spiderman, Justice League, The Mummy, Men In Black International, and many more. You’ll gain fascinating insights into the challenges filmmakers face when shooting in some of the world’s most famous locations, and enjoy anecdotes about memorable moments on set, such as Tom Cruise breaking his ankle during Mission Impossible 6.

With the help of innovative technology, you can stand on the exact filming locations and watch clips from the movies on your smartphone, bringing the scenes vividly to life. The tour offers plenty of opportunities for photographs and allows visitors to explore the City of London through the lens of cinema. Families and film fans alike will enjoy discovering why London is a magnet for major film productions and will leave with a deeper appreciation of the capital’s role in world cinema. After the walk, you’ll see these iconic locations in a whole new light when watching your favorite films.
